Around Rogers ...

The largest community within a 50 mile [80 km] radius is Fremont. It is located about 22 miles [35 km] to the east of Rogers. Fremont has a population of 26,200 people.<1>.

The next largest community is Columbus. It is located about 23 miles [ km] to the west of Rogers and has a population of 23,600 people.

For comparison, Rogers has a population of 93 people.

Colfax County ...

Rogers is located in Colfax County<4>.

The following counties adjoin and form the boundaries of Colfax County: Butler, Cuming, Dodge, Platte, Saunders & Stanton.
